Hey Priva,

Quick heads-up before Friday's DR drill for the Inkmill markdown pipeline: we'll restore the renderer config from the cold backup, so you'll need the escrow credentials handy. Grab a coffee first — the restore takes a while. For the sealed vault copy, the recovery passphrase is below.

recovery phrase for kahop-kahap: istys-novdor-joreth-silir-eliys

Ticket: SketchLoom undo/redo service auth failing

Hey sec review folks — the history service behind SketchLoom's diagram editor (the thing that stores undo/redo snapshots) started rejecting calls Tuesday. Root cause: the service credential expired and nobody got the renewal ping. Undo works locally but redo across sessions is dead. Marta rotated the credential this morning and confirmed the history stack replays cleanly. Flagging here for audit trail purposes. The replacement key for the snapshot service is below.

API key for kageg-yawip: vxb15-hPYGepB2Ktrw1iB

# Waveform preview settings — Soundmark pipeline.
# Preview renderer reads raw audio from object storage, writes peak data to the previews table.
# Security notes: renderer runs sandboxed, no network egress except the database; peak data contains no PII.
# Max input size 500 MB; larger files are rejected upstream.
# Database connection string below.

replica DSN, fajop-faweg: mssql://aldmir_svc:7FzsK0wKNPA9kE@db-0b6c.torvahq.internal:5432/casdor